Quotes Logo Kneecap, the controversial yet critically acclaimed Irish hip-hop trio, is set to electrify The Rooftop at Pier 17. Known for their politically charged lyrics and unique blend of Irish and English, Kneecap has quickly risen to prominence, captivating audiences with hits like "C.E.A.R.T.A." and their raw, unapologetic performances. Hailing from West Belfast, the group—Mo Chara, Móglaí Bap, and DJ Próvaí—has stirred both acclaim and controversy for their outspoken views on Irish identity and cultural issues. The Rooftop at Pier 17, with a capacity of approximately 3,500, offers stunning views of the New York City skyline. New York City, a global hub for music and culture, provides the perfect backdrop for Kneecap's boundary-pushing sound, promising an unforgettable evening under the stars this October. Their fusion of traditional Irish elements with modern hip-hop beats creates a sound that is both unique and compelling, solidifying their place as innovators in the music scene. Quotes Logo
